“These are among the darkest hours of Europe since the Second World War,” Josep Borrell, the European Union foreign affairs chief said today following news of Russia’s attack on Ukraine. US President Joe Biden vowed to hold Russia accountable for its “premeditated war.” Markus Ziener, senior fellow with the German Marshall Fund in Berlin, talks with host Marco Werman about the response that Europe and the US are taking after the Russian assault on Ukraine.
